Hyderabad, the capital of Telangana, is one of India’s fastest-growing technology and research hubs, with a strong presence across IT services, product companies, and life sciences. Areas such as HITEC City, Gachibowli, and the Financial District host major global technology firms and IT services companies like Microsoft, Google, Amazon, Infosys, TCS, and Accenture, alongside a rapidly expanding base of Global Capability Centers (GCCs) being set up by multinational organizations. The city is also home to leading institutions such as IIIT Hyderabad and IIT Hyderabad, which contribute to a strong culture of engineering and research.
Hyderabad is also emerging as a key center for space technology and deep-tech innovation in India, with companies like Skyroot Aerospace and other space-tech startups building launch vehicles and advanced aerospace systems. Alongside this, the city’s startup ecosystem continues to grow rapidly, supported by hubs like T-Hub, where founders are building companies across AI, robotics, and advanced engineering domains.
